Re: Is it still a trapper if it only has one blade?
Not that it matters but I'm no fan of calling any knife pattern a "half-whatever". It never made any sense to me, but neither do many of the commonly used collector names.
Regarding the so called "half-whittler", I don't agree with blaming that one on Case. I recall hearing the term in use by collectors in the early 1970s, but it never appeared in any Case catalog before the 2000s. Here's an old post on the topic viewtopic.php?f=4&t=59394&p=685248&hilit=Half#p685248.
Back to the topic at hand, Levine says "A 'Trapper' is a jack knife with two specific full length blades. The master blade is a clip-point with a very long clip. The second blade is a long spey.".
Various marketing hype aside, that's my story and I'm sticking to that definition.
